Pepperstone provides MetaTrader 4, MetaTrader 5, cTrader, and a proprietary TradingView-based platform, giving Mexico traders flexibility across desktop, web, and mobile. Capital.com offers its own web and mobile platforms with a clean interface and integrated educational content, but lacks MT4/MT5 support. For Mexico traders who rely on Expert Advisors (EAs) or advanced charting tools, Pepperstone's MT4/MT5 and cTrader options are superior. Capital.com's platform is beginner-friendly but limited for experienced retail traders seeking automation and customization.

Pepperstone is known for its ultra-fast execution speeds, averaging under 30 milliseconds on its Razor account using Equinix NY4 servers. This is crucial for Mexico traders who scalp or trade news events. Capital.com offers decent execution but does not match Pepperstone's speed or consistency. For retail traders needing reliable order fills with minimal slippage, Pepperstone's execution quality is a clear winner.

Pepperstone is regulated by top-tier authorities including the FCA (UK), ASIC (Australia), and CySEC (EU), while Capital.com is regulated by the FCA, CySEC, and the FSCA (South Africa). Neither broker is directly regulated by the local financial regulator in Mexico, but both hold strong international licenses that protect client funds. For Mexico traders, this means your funds are held in segregated accounts and covered by negative balance protection. Pepperstone's additional ASIC regulation adds an extra layer of security. Always verify current regulatory status before opening an account.
